The Complete Buying Guide for Your 3/4 Inch Garden Hose
Choosing the right garden hose makes watering your yard much easier. A 3/4 inch garden hose is a popular size. It moves a lot of water quickly. This guide helps you pick the best one for your needs.
Key Features to Look For
Several important features determine how well a hose works and how long it lasts.
- Diameter and Flow Rate: 3/4 inch hoses offer high water flow. This is great for large yards, sprinklers, or quick filling of pools.
- Length: Hoses come in many lengths (50 ft, 75 ft, 100 ft). Measure the farthest distance you need to reach. Shorter hoses are lighter but might not reach everywhere.
- Burst Pressure Rating (PSI): This number shows how much water pressure the hose can handle before bursting. Look for a rating of 350 PSI or higher for durability.
- Kink Resistance: A hose that kinks easily stops water flow. Good hoses are designed to resist kinking, often using special materials or core designs.
Important Materials: What Your Hose Is Made Of
The material used affects the hose’s weight, flexibility, and lifespan.
Vinyl (PVC) Hoses
These are generally the most affordable option. They are lightweight and easy to move around. However, vinyl hoses often kink easily and can degrade faster when left in the sun.
Rubber Hoses
Rubber hoses are heavy-duty and very durable. They handle high pressure well and resist kinking better than vinyl. They are a great choice if you use your hose often.
Hybrid or Composite Hoses
These mix materials like rubber and vinyl. They try to offer the best of both worlds: lighter weight than pure rubber but stronger than pure vinyl. Many modern, high-quality hoses use this construction.
Couplings (Fittings)
The parts where the hose connects to the spigot or nozzle are called couplings. Always choose metal couplings, like brass or aluminum. Plastic couplings break easily and leak often. Brass is the strongest choice.
Factors That Improve or Reduce Quality
Quality varies widely among 3/4 inch hoses. Pay attention to these details to ensure you buy a long-lasting product.
Factors That Improve Quality:
- Reinforcement: High-quality hoses use a mesh or crisscross layer embedded inside the hose walls. This reinforcement prevents bursting under high pressure.
- Radial Cords: Extra internal cords help the hose keep its round shape and resist crushing.
- Lead-Free Construction: If you plan to use the hose for drinking water (filling pet bowls or gardens you eat from), ensure it is labeled “Drinking Water Safe” or “Lead-Free.”
Factors That Reduce Quality:
- Thin Walls: Hoses made with very thin material will wear out quickly, especially in the sun.
- Cheap Plastic Couplings: These are almost guaranteed to fail within a year or two of regular use.
- Lightweight Claim: While light hoses sound good, if a hose is too light, it often means it lacks the necessary internal reinforcement.
User Experience and Use Cases
Think about how you will use the hose every week. A 3/4 inch hose is powerful, but it might be overkill for a small patio garden.
Heavy Use Scenarios:
- You need to run multiple sprinklers at once.
- You need to fill a large above-ground pool quickly.
- You frequently use high-pressure washing attachments.
Handling: Even the best 3/4 inch hose is heavier than a 1/2 inch hose. If you struggle to carry heavy items, consider a coiled hose for small tasks or look for lighter hybrid materials.
Storage: A high-quality hose coils better. If you use a hose reel, a flexible hose will save you time and frustration when winding it back up.
10 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) About 3/4 Inch Garden Hoses
Q: Is a 3/4 inch hose too big for my small yard?
A: It might be. A 3/4 inch hose moves a lot of water. If you only have a few flower pots, a smaller 5/8 inch hose is usually lighter and easier to handle.
Q: What is the main advantage of the 3/4 inch size?
A: The main advantage is the high volume of water flow. This means faster watering and better performance for powerful spray nozzles or large sprinklers.
Q: Do I need a heavy-duty hose if I buy the 3/4 inch size?
A: Yes. Because this size handles more water pressure, a strong, reinforced hose is necessary to prevent leaks and bursts over time.
Q: What is the best material for a hose that will stay outside all year?
A: Rubber or high-quality hybrid materials are best for year-round use. They handle temperature changes better than standard vinyl.
Q: How can I stop my new hose from kinking?
A: Look for hoses labeled as “kink-free.” Also, always unroll the hose completely before turning the water on. Never leave sharp bends in the hose when storing it.
Q: What should I look for in the fittings?
A: Metal fittings are essential. Brass fittings offer the best durability and resist corrosion when constantly exposed to water.
Q: Are all 3/4 inch hoses safe for drinking water?
A: No. Many hoses contain chemicals that can leach into the water. Only buy hoses specifically marked as “Drinking Water Safe” or “Lead-Free.”
Q: How does burst pressure relate to hose quality?
A: A higher burst pressure rating (like 400 PSI) means the hose is built stronger and can withstand higher water pressure from your home’s system without failing.
Q: Should I buy a longer hose than I need?
A: It is better to buy slightly longer than too short. However, very long hoses (100+ feet) are heavy and lose water pressure over distance. Measure carefully first.
Q: How do I properly store my 3/4 inch hose for the winter?
A: Always drain all the water out completely before winter. Store the hose indoors or in a protected area, coiled loosely on a hose reel or hanger.
